The beautiful nature of spring in Japan

[custom_adv]
Japan is an island country in East Asia. Located in the Pacific Ocean, it lies off the eastern coast of the Asian continent and stretches from the Sea of Okhotsk in the north to the East China Sea and the Philippine Sea in the south.

Check Also

Book signing party

Mahmoud Dolatabadi is widely regarded as one of most influential contemporary writers, known for his …